Gas chromatography (GC)

Layer 2 — Chemistryin the analytical-chemistry subtree

Separation of volatile analytes by partitioning between an inert carrier gas (He, H₂, N₂) and a stationary phase coated inside a long capillary column, with column temperature programmed from ~40 °C to ~300 °C. Detection by flame…
